Lincoln National Forest to host National Public Lands Day event

 
(USFS) The Lincoln National Forest will host a National Public Lands Day event at Sleepy Grass Campground on September 30 from 9 am to 1 pm. This is a special day to celebrate something we all share – our public lands!
 This is a volunteer-based event and participants can be involved in a project that will include: installing tree shades over freshly planted trees (seedlings) and possibly working on improvements to the campground or adjacent area. People who turn out for the event can even adopt one of the seedlings and receive a special recognition certificate signed by Smokey Bear. Continued
